Technologische Grundlagen von Retrigger-Mechanismen in Video-Slots

Traditionelle Spielautomaten basierten auf festen Gewinnlinien und einfachen Zufallsprinzipien. In den letzten Jahren hat die Einführung von Mehrfach-Triggern und expandierenden Elementen zu einer signifikanten Steigerung der Komplexität und Attraktivität geführt.

„Retrigger-Funktionen erlauben es, Bonusspiele oder Free Spins zu verlängern, was für die Spieler einen zusätzlichen Anreiz darstellt, länger im Spiel zu bleiben und die Gewinnmöglichkeiten zu erhöhen.“ – Spielmechanik & Design, 2023

Der Begriff Retrigger beschreibt die erneute Aktivierung eines Bonusmodus, meist durch bestimmte Walzen- oder Symbolkonstellationen, die während eines Spiels oder Free Spins auftreten. Bei manchen Spielen ist die Wahrscheinlichkeit, einen Retrigger zu landen, durch spezielle Funktionen erhöht, was wiederum die Chance auf größere Gewinne steigert.

Understanding Modern Payout Structures in Online Gambling

The core of any online gambling platform is its payout system. Historically, payouts were straightforward—players received winnings based on fixed odds or house edges. However, with the increasing complexity of games—ranging from slots to live dealer experiences—payout structures have become more sophisticated, often incorporating dynamic elements such as progressive jackpots, return-to-player (RTP) percentages, and bonus-based incentives.

For example, slot games often advertise a high RTP—sometimes exceeding 96%—which indicates that, over the long term, players can expect to recover a significant portion of their wagers. But these percentages don’t guarantee individual outcomes; they reflect the game’s overall payout performance.

Understanding Wild Symbols: From Basic to Fancy

Traditionally, wild symbols functioned as stand-ins for other symbols to complete winning paylines, much like a joker in card games. Early online slots adopted this simple mechanic, but as technology evolved, so did the complexity and variety of wild features.

Modern wilds now act as multipliers, sticky symbols, expanding wilds, or even as catalysts for unlocked bonus rounds. These innovations not only increase the potential for big wins but also deepen player engagement through strategic variety.
